Nina Wrigley has been gone for two years.
She was beautiful. Wild. Everybody loved her. Including her younger sister, Ellie - and Ellie is the only one who still clings onto the hope that her sister is out there. All she needs is one little clue. And one little clue is what she finds - followed quickly by a road trip, a new crush, and so much more. And along the way, Ellie finds a few things she wasn't planning on. Like love. Lies. And the most shocking thing of all: the truth.
Wherever Nina Lies had probably one of the most original concepts for a book in a long time. I loved the plot - it was interesting to follow along, and I kept trying to figure out what would happen next.
The characters, however, I didn't care for so much. Amanda was an awfully pushy best friend, but that didn't mean Ellie shouldn't listen to her. After all, she's been her best friend for how many years - and you choose a random guy over her? And Ellie was both weakwilled and strongwilled, and the other characters... they just didn't seem consistent to me.
However, it is an interesting book to read if you have the time. Besides, it's got quotes like these! Quotes are from my old ARC version; they may have been edited slightly. I hope not.
"Ellie, I once drove to Canada for pancakes in the middle of the night because I didn't like the syrup they gave me at IHOP."
"Being jealous of Nina for being loved would be like being jealous of a skyscraper for being tall."
Overall Rating: 8/10
